Ruby, Hoppy, Caramel – full of rich caramel malts matched to American hops and just bursting with character In tribute to the Carfax. The name is likely of Norman origin – a corruption of ‘Quatre Voies’ (four ways) or ‘Carrefour’, a place where four roads meet. The Carfax was formerly known as “Scarfoulkes”, but is now fondly known as the heart of Horsham
